What Are Common Gambling Scams?
Gambling scams can take many forms, ranging from phishing scams to rigged games. Phishing scams typically involve fraudulent emails or messages that appear to be from legitimate casinos asking for personal information. In many cases, scammers will create fake websites that mimic genuine online casinos to lure players into depositing money only to vanish once funds are sent. In addition to this, some online platforms may alter games to skew the odds in favor of the house, making it nearly impossible for players to win.
Another common scam is bonus abuse, where players exploit casino promotions designed to attract new users. While there is nothing wrong with taking advantage of bonuses, some individuals misinterpret or misuse these offers, leading to potential account suspension and financial loss.
Recognizing Warning Signs of Fraud
Being able to identify warning signs of gambling fraud can help you avoid falling victim. Look for casinos that lack transparency about their licensing or user reviews that raise concerns about payout reliability. If a casino's website appears unprofessional, or if you encounter numerous pop-ups and ads, consider it a red flag. Additionally, exceedingly generous bonuses that seem too good to be true should be scrutinized, as they often come attached with unrealistic wagering requirements and terms.
Examples of xn--l3ca4bybyc5c7b-Related Scams
Past scams tied to online gambling have included cases of fake online poker tournaments where victims paid entry fees only to find no tournament ever occurred. Moreover, some players have reported being contacted by people claiming to be casino representatives who promised to recover lost funds for a fee. This tactic, often referred to as "recovery scams," preys on individuals who are already distressed from previous losses.

Effective Bankroll Management
One of the most critical components of successful gambling is bankroll management. This concept involves efficiently managing your funds to prolong your gambling sessions and reduce the chances of quick losses. Key practices include setting a budget for each gaming session, determining an appropriate bet sizing strategy, and never using funds set aside for essential expenses. For instance, adhering to a principle of betting no more than 1% to 2% of your bankroll per wager can help ensure you stay within your financial means.

Documenting Your Experience
When reporting a scam, document your experience meticulously. Keep screenshots of the casino’s website, transaction records, emails, and any messages exchanged with the operators. Well-documented information can significantly bolster your case when seeking resolution or financial recovery.
